KOTA KINABALU: Pulau Daat, an island about 587 acres in size and located halfway between Menumbok and Labuan, is up for a public auction at 11am, on May 27, according to a report.
The bid starts at RM121,500,000 and it will be sold on an ‘as is where is' basis.

The island, currently owned by Potensi Bernas Sdn Bhd, has a leasehold of 999 years (expiring on Dec 31, 2853).

It was also previously reported in 2020, that the island was approved for oil and gas storage at least twice but has been abandoned time and time again.
